Форум программистов, компьютерный форум CyberForum.ru

Как очистить массив выделеной памяти - C++

Войти
Регистрация
Восстановить пароль
Другие темы раздела
C++ Построение бинарного дерева http://www.cyberforum.ru/cpp-beginners/thread708067.html
Написать программу построения бинарного дерева с помощью связных структур и поиска в дереве при симметричном порядке обхода его. Если возможно с комментариями. Буду очень благодарен.
C++ Поиск по случайному деререву Написать программу поиска по случайному дереву при обратном порядке обхода его. Дерево представлено с помощью массива. Если можно, то с комментариями. Заранее спасибо. http://www.cyberforum.ru/cpp-beginners/thread708064.html
C++ Конечные автоматы с реализацией
Есть такая работа,делал не я. http://f1.s.qip.ru/G1CCNne7.png http://f2.s.qip.ru/G1CCNne8.png вот реализация #include <iostream> using namespace std;
Описать структуру с именем Student C++
Вот задание . Описать структуру с именем Student, содержащую следующие поля: name – имя, group – группа, marks – успеваемость (массив из 4 элементов) 1)Написать программу, выполняющую ввод с клавиатуры данных в массив students, состоящий из 25 структур типа Student. 2)Записи должны быть упорядочены по возрастанию поля group. Вывести на дисплей имена и группы всех студентов, имеющих хотя бы...
C++ Объясните задачу про представление вещественных чисел в памяти компьютера http://www.cyberforum.ru/cpp-beginners/thread708055.html
Собственно знать как и что представляется в компе - необходимо, а особенно как представляются вещественные числа. Как я рассуждаю: 1). в задачи речь идёт о типе float(вещественный, да и с 4-мя байтами. Это однозначно он) 2). я понял как вычислили число 127, но я понять не могу, почему именно 2127 (почему именно 2, а не 10?) 3). Вот тут у меня вообще тёмный лес: 223 – 1 ≈ 223 = 2(102,3) ≈...
C++ Написать код программы.Вычислить: Написать код программы.(Отработка техники.) Вычислить: Помогите пж. вычислить:) подробнее

Показать сообщение отдельно
Belfegor
Ghost
172 / 172 / 6
Регистрация: 16.09.2012
Сообщений: 526

Как очистить массив выделеной памяти - C++

25.11.2012, 00:24. Просмотров 605. Ответов 9
Метки (Все метки)

C++
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
#include <iostream>
#include <string.h>
#include <cstdlib>
using namespace std;
 
int main() {
 
    int koltest;
    int kolday;
    char obmen;
    string rez[1000];
    cin >> koltest;
    for (int i = 0; i < koltest; i++) {
        for (int i1 = 0; i1 < 1000; i1++)
        //for(int j1=0;j1<3; j1++) 
        //delete[] rez[i];
        
 
        rez[i1]=' ';
        char cveti[3] = {'G', 'C', 'V'};
        cin >> kolday;
        for (int j = 1; j <= kolday; j++) {
            obmen = cveti[2];
            cveti[2] = cveti[1];
            cveti[1] = obmen;
            obmen = cveti[1];
            cveti[1] = cveti[0];
            cveti[0] = obmen;
            for (int u = 0; u < 3; u++) {
                rez[j] += cveti[u];
 
            }
        }
        cout << rez[kolday] << endl;
    }
    //for (int j = 0; j < 3; j++) {
 
    return 0;
}
в моменте
C++
1
2
 for (int i1 = 0; i1 < 1000; i1++)
        rez[i1]='  ';
заменяю пробелом, не проходит проверку... как еще можно очистить? подскажите пожалуйста
Надоела реклама? Зарегистрируйтесь и она исчезнет полностью.
 
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2017, vBulletin Solutions, Inc.
Рейтинг@Mail.ru